What Are the Key Rounds in the Roblox SDE Interview Process?
Roblox's SDE process includes:
- Screening (1 week, 1 round): Initial resume and cover letter review.
- Technical Phone Screen (1-2 weeks, 1 round): Coding challenge (e.g., LeetCode-style, 60 minutes).
- On-Site/Video Interviews (2-4 weeks, 3-4 rounds):
- Coding Deep Dive
- System Design
- Behavioral & Cultural Fit
- Senior Engineer/Manager Meet (for senior roles)
- Final Review & Offer (1-2 weeks)

What Salary Range Can I Expect as a Roblox SDE in 2026?
Base salary for SDEs at Roblox ranges from $175,000 to $300,000, supplemented by equity (RSUs) valued at approximately 10%-20% of the base salary, depending on experience and location.

How Do I Prepare for the Roblox SDE System Design Interview?
Focus on:
- Scalability: Emphasize how your designs handle increased load.
- Roblox Ecosystem Knowledge: Understand how your system would integrate with existing Roblox technologies.
- Communication: Clearly articulate trade-offs in your design decisions.
